À propos de ce jour férié
Carnival is an annual festival in Uruguay, generally held from mid-January to late February. Rooted in Uruguayan cultural expressions like candombe, Murga, and tablados, celebrations, primarily in Montevideo, feature large dance parades. These parades include comparsas (street performance groups) participating in events such as the 'Desfile Inaugural del Carnaval' and 'Desfile de Llamadas.' The festivities can last up to 40 days and include various cultural events and contests.
